Subversion Repositories HelenOS-historic

Rev

Rev 938 | Rev 965 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 938 Rev 955
Line 42... Line 42...
42
-include Makefile.config
42
-include Makefile.config
43
 
43
 
44
## Common compiler flags
44
## Common compiler flags
45
#
45
#
46
 
46
 
47
DEFS = -D$(ARCH) -DARCH=\"$(ARCH)\" -DRELEASE=\"$(RELEASE)\" "-DNAME=\"$(NAME)\""
47
DEFS = -D$(ARCH) -DARCH=\"$(ARCH)\" -DRELEASE=\"$(RELEASE)\" "-DNAME=\"$(NAME)\"" -DKERNEL
48
CFLAGS = -fno-builtin -fomit-frame-pointer -Wall -Werror-implicit-function-declaration -Wmissing-prototypes -Werror -O3 -nostdlib -nostdinc -Igeneric/include/ 
48
CFLAGS = -fno-builtin -fomit-frame-pointer -Wall -Werror-implicit-function-declaration -Wmissing-prototypes -Werror -O3 -nostdlib -nostdinc -Igeneric/include/ 
49
LFLAGS = -M
49
LFLAGS = -M
50
AFLAGS =
50
AFLAGS =
51
 
51
 
52
ifdef REVISION
52
ifdef REVISION
Line 131... Line 131...
131
	generic/src/synch/condvar.c \
131
	generic/src/synch/condvar.c \
132
	generic/src/synch/rwlock.c \
132
	generic/src/synch/rwlock.c \
133
	generic/src/synch/mutex.c \
133
	generic/src/synch/mutex.c \
134
	generic/src/synch/semaphore.c \
134
	generic/src/synch/semaphore.c \
135
	generic/src/synch/waitq.c \
135
	generic/src/synch/waitq.c \
136
	generic/src/smp/ipi.c
136
	generic/src/smp/ipi.c \
-
 
137
	generic/src/ipc/ipc.c
137
 
138
 
138
## Test sources
139
## Test sources
139
#
140
#
140
 
141
 
141
ifneq ($(CONFIG_TEST),)
142
ifneq ($(CONFIG_TEST),)